Climate Resilience Challenges in North Carolina
North Carolina's diverse landscapes, from coastal regions to mountainous areas, face significant climate resilience challenges exacerbated by climate change. Recent data indicates that the state has experienced a 35% increase in severe weather events over the past decade, placing extraordinary strain on local infrastructure and communities. Rising sea levels and intensified storms threaten historical towns and rural communities, while urban areas contend with frequent flooding and heatwaves, disproportionately impacting vulnerable populations.
The state’s agricultural sector, which significantly contributes to North Carolina's economy, is also under pressure. Farmers in rural areas face increasing difficulties due to erratic weather patterns, limiting crop yields and jeopardizing food security. Smallholder farmers, who often lack the resources to adapt to these changes, are particularly at risk. This scenario underscores the urgent need for resilient infrastructure development to mitigate the effects of climate change on communities and local economies.
To address these challenges, North Carolina's funding initiatives for resilient infrastructure development projects aim to implement innovative engineering solutions that enhance the capacity of existing infrastructure. Eligible applicants include municipalities, non-profits, and state agencies working towards enhancing climate resilience. These projects are focused on retrofitting existing structures to withstand extreme weather events and investing in new construction that adheres to updated resilience standards.
Key outcomes expected from these initiatives include reduced vulnerability of communities to climate-related disasters and enhanced adaptability of the state’s infrastructure. By focusing on climate resilience, North Carolina can protect its residents, maintain economic stability, and preserve its diverse ecosystems. Tracking the effectiveness of these projects through metrics such as reduced disaster recovery costs and improved readiness will be essential for continuous program enhancement.
The implementation of these resilient infrastructure projects requires thorough planning and collaboration across various sectors. Engagement with local communities, state officials, and environmental experts ensures that the solutions developed are practical and context-sensitive. By prioritizing resilience, North Carolina not only safeguards its immediate populations but also lays the groundwork for a sustainable future in the face of ongoing climate challenges.
